Vinyl Fence Replacement in Kansas City, MO
Vinyl fence replacement services involve removing existing fencing and installing new vinyl fencing to enhance privacy, security, and curb appeal. These projects typically include replacing worn or damaged fences, upgrading outdated fencing, or updating fencing styles to match changing property needs. Homeowners often inquire about the different styles and heights available, maintenance requirements, and the durability of vinyl materials to ensure the new fence meets their long-term needs.
Before requesting vinyl fence replacement, property owners should consider the condition of their current fencing and any local regulations or HOA guidelines that may influence fence height or style. It's also helpful to understand the scope of the project, including whether existing posts can be reused or if a full removal and new installation are necessary. Clear communication about desired aesthetics and functional requirements can help ensure the completed fencing aligns with property goals.

Vinyl Fence Replacement Questions
What are the benefits of replacing a vinyl fence? Replacing a vinyl fence can enhance privacy, improve curb appeal, and increase property value.
How do I choose the right style for my property? Consider the overall design of the property and select a style that complements existing features and meets privacy needs.
Can vinyl fences be customized? Yes, vinyl fences are available in various colors, heights, and styles to suit different preferences and property requirements.
What should property owners know about maintenance after replacement? Vinyl fences typically require minimal upkeep, mainly occasional cleaning to maintain their appearance.
